Growth response of spring barley to short- or long-period exposures to fluoranthene
1997
Kummerova, M. | Slovak, L. | Holoubek, I. (Masarykova Univ., Brno (Czech Republic). Prirodovedecka Fakulta)
The effect of short-time (48 hrs) and a long-time (28 days) exposure of barley seedlings in a nutrient solution with an increasing concentration (10, 100 and 1000 microg 1-1) of fluoranthene (FLT) was examined with a special regard to their growth and the content of assimilatory pigments at the beginning of ontogenesis. The FLT amount and its translocation in the plants were investigated too. Higher fluoranthene concentrations (100 and 1000 microg 1-1) caused a significant inhibition of biomass production and of the content of photosynthetic pigments (chlorofyll a, b, carotenoids) in spring barley plants both in long-time and short-time exposures. The leaf areaa size and the content of photosynthetic pigments are included among the primary symptoms of the possible effect of PAHs on plants.
